About the event

As the days grow darker this October, dive into the world of true crime storytelling. In this workshop, writer and podcaster Hope Thompson will share strategies for finding and researching story ideas, using open-source investigative techniques, and transforming real-life events into engaging nonfiction narratives. Whether you’re curious about writing true crime articles, books, or scripts, you’ll gain insight into how strong research forms the backbone of powerful storytelling. Hope will also discuss her own experience writing for true crime podcasts, as an example of one exciting avenue for sharing your work. Bring your ideas and projects and let’s talk true crime writing!
